<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>

新聞中心

EEPW首頁(yè) > 測試測量 > 設計應用 > 測試工具和測試自動(dòng)化

測試工具和測試自動(dòng)化

作者: 時(shí)間:2013-02-22 來(lái)源:網(wǎng)絡(luò ) 收藏

人類(lèi)的進(jìn)化史和發(fā)展史,就是一個(gè)不斷創(chuàng )造和使用工具的歷史。工具是人類(lèi)想象力的物理呈現,也是社會(huì )進(jìn)步的巨大助力。對于測試而言,工具同樣不可或缺,甚至于如果想判斷某個(gè)廠(chǎng)商的測試水平是處于“蠻荒時(shí)代”還是已經(jīng)進(jìn)化到了“現代社會(huì )”,觀(guān)察其使用的就能知道個(gè)大概。事實(shí)上,很多測試項目,尤其是性能和穩定性測試項目,必須借助才能完成;驗證業(yè)務(wù)的大規模部署能力,沒(méi)有工具的支撐更是不可想象。舉個(gè)簡(jiǎn)單例子,對一個(gè)可以同時(shí)接入4000個(gè)PPPoE的設備進(jìn)行測試,如果沒(méi)有,就只能搭建一個(gè)4000個(gè)客戶(hù)端的環(huán)境,這在實(shí)踐中幾乎不可實(shí)施,更何況類(lèi)似測試項目會(huì )很多,而且每個(gè)版本都需要重復測試。

一、測試工具

伴隨著(zhù)網(wǎng)絡(luò )技術(shù)的爆發(fā)式發(fā)展,種類(lèi)繁多的測試工具也被開(kāi)發(fā)出來(lái),根據其主要功能,大致可以分為下面幾類(lèi)*(*注:現在的測試工具都比較復雜,不一定能完全嚴格分類(lèi),比如Chariot和Avalanche都能提供強大的流量產(chǎn)生功能,又是很好的業(yè)務(wù)模擬工具)。

流量發(fā)生工具:主要用于生成大規模網(wǎng)絡(luò )流量,測試設備的轉發(fā)平面功能。這類(lèi)工具有的是直接安裝在主機上的軟件,如Chariot;也有的是專(zhuān)用硬件,比如Spirent和IXIA等專(zhuān)業(yè)廠(chǎng)商提供的測試儀器;

協(xié)議仿真工具:主要對信令協(xié)議進(jìn)行仿真,測試設備的控制平面功能。比如路由協(xié)議仿真,MPLS相關(guān)協(xié)議仿真,認證接入協(xié)議仿真等測試工具;

業(yè)務(wù)模擬工具:主要是對應用層協(xié)議和客戶(hù)業(yè)務(wù)進(jìn)行模擬,測試設備的應用和業(yè)務(wù)承載能力。一般的L4-L7的測試儀器和工具都提供了強大的業(yè)務(wù)模擬能力,比如Avalanche,BPS等測試儀器和Chariot軟件;

攻擊類(lèi)工具:包括黑客工具、Fuzzing和Vulnerability類(lèi)測試工具,測試設備的安全性和攻擊防范能力。典型的有Mu Dynamics、Codenomicon、BIFFIT、SAINT、NESSUS、nMAP以及SYN flood等DDOS工具;

平臺類(lèi)工具:一般提供的是一個(gè)二次開(kāi)發(fā)平臺,有完善的集成開(kāi)發(fā)環(huán)境,支持多種適合用于測試的高級計算機語(yǔ)言(如Perl、TCL、Python等),可進(jìn)行復雜的二次開(kāi)發(fā),集成了為適應測試而封裝和抽象的Lib庫,甚至提供一些已經(jīng)經(jīng)過(guò)實(shí)踐檢驗的自動(dòng)化測試套件,并且可以通過(guò)外部接口調用其它測試儀器和工具。類(lèi)似微軟的Visual Studio開(kāi)發(fā)環(huán)境,只不過(guò)它是為開(kāi)發(fā)服務(wù),前者是為測試服務(wù)。平臺類(lèi)工具投入巨大,主要為了滿(mǎn)足廠(chǎng)商建設自己獨特的測試能力體系的需要,一般由廠(chǎng)商自行開(kāi)發(fā)與維護。H3C構建了這類(lèi)平臺,稱(chēng)為通用測試平臺(VTP,Versatile Test Platform)。

一般來(lái)說(shuō),對于成熟的協(xié)議或應用測試,都有優(yōu)秀的商業(yè)測試儀器和測試工具,可以滿(mǎn)足80%以上的測試需求。但對于最新的協(xié)議和應用,或者特定客戶(hù)的非標準定制需求,就要求廠(chǎng)商具備一定的測試工具自主開(kāi)發(fā)能力。以H3C為例,在802.1x協(xié)議剛開(kāi)始在國內應用時(shí),在大量用戶(hù)同時(shí)接入設備的條件下,設備會(huì )較大概率出現軟件崩潰。于是,測試團隊自行開(kāi)發(fā)出一個(gè)模擬大量802.1x用戶(hù)接入的工具,最終很快就發(fā)現并解決了問(wèn)題,而具備類(lèi)似功能的商業(yè)802.1x測試工具,大約時(shí)隔兩年后才在市場(chǎng)上出現。

H3C對于測試儀器和測試工具在優(yōu)化、提高測試水平、提升產(chǎn)品質(zhì)量方面的重要性深有體會(huì )。在這方面的投入很大。一方面,大量采購了業(yè)界先進(jìn)的商業(yè)測試儀器和工具,如Spirent、IXIA、BPS和Veriwave等公司的測試儀器和測試軟件。另一方面,通過(guò)專(zhuān)門(mén)的測試平臺團隊也獨立開(kāi)發(fā)了眾多的測試工具和軟件,為商業(yè)測試軟件覆蓋不到的測試需求提供支持,確保H3C能以最快的速度推出最新特性。該團隊開(kāi)發(fā)的測試工具目前已經(jīng)形成系列并成為測試工程師的重要助力,如多客戶(hù)端模擬系列工具,路由協(xié)議系列測試工具,一致性系列測試工具,綜合業(yè)務(wù)模擬系列工具等。該團隊開(kāi)發(fā)的通用測試平臺則構建了一個(gè)公司級的自動(dòng)化測試框架,提供了完善的GUI,CLI自動(dòng)化測試解決方案,為H3C的全系列產(chǎn)品測試提供服務(wù)。

二、

測試工具和,兩者是一對孿生兄弟。測試工具的目的就是為了代替部分繁瑣的手工測試操作,或完成手工測試不可能完成的測試活動(dòng),實(shí)現一定程度的。測試自動(dòng)化的發(fā)展進(jìn)化和測試工具的進(jìn)步密不可分,隨著(zhù)測試工具的進(jìn)步和完善,很大一部分測試工作已經(jīng)可以做到無(wú)人值守,實(shí)現完全意義上的自動(dòng)化?;仡欁詣?dòng)化測試技術(shù)的發(fā)展歷史,大致可以分為三代。

熱式質(zhì)量流量計相關(guān)文章:熱式質(zhì)量流量計原理
流量計相關(guān)文章:流量計原理

上一頁(yè) 1 2 下一頁(yè)

評論


相關(guān)推薦

技術(shù)專(zhuān)區

關(guān)閉
国产精品自在自线亚洲|国产精品无圣光一区二区|国产日产欧洲无码视频|久久久一本精品99久久K精品66|欧美人与动牲交片免费播放
<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>